Kawasaki ZX-10R 2016

Specifications

The 2016 Kawasaki ZX-10R, in the Sport category, is equipped with an inline 4-cylinder, 4-stroke engine, producing 200 HP (147.1 kW) and offering a torque of 113.8 Nm (11.6 mkg), with a curb weight of 206 kg.

This 998 cm³ motorcycle is available at a price of €17,599.
